利用Redis调整连接数上限(redis 设置连接数)
摘要:在Redis中,可以通过调整参数,使Redis的最大连接数上限达到一个比较满意的值,以满足不同场景使用的需求。本文介绍了基本的操作方法,及通过redis.conf中的配置信息进行调整,并给出相关的代码实例。
Redis是一款支持缓存机制的开源内存数据库,在众多场景中都有着广泛的应用。这里,提到的是在Redis中如何调整连接数的上限,以满足不同的应用需求。一般来说,要将Redis的连接数上限调整到一个比较满意的值,可以采用以下几种方法。
在终端命令行中,可以使用以下命令进行参数设置:
$ redis-cli -h 127.0.0.1 -p 6379 config set maxclients 50
其中,’-h’指定客户端主机,’-p’指定主机端口,config set 后面是参数设置,maxclients后面是指定最大连接数,数字50代表改成50个连接数。
此外,也可以在redis.conf文件中,修改maxclients的值。打开redis.conf文件,找到maxclients字段,将值改为自定义的数值,如下所示:
maxclients 50
修改完之后,需要重启一下Redis服务,即可完成连接数上限的调整。
在Redis上,通过上述方式,就可以相对容易地调整连接数上限,以满足不同场景使用的需求。为了使用更加方便,可以封装这些接口操作,如下所示:
“`java
public void setMaxClients(String host, int port, int clientNum) {
Jedis jedis = new Jedis(host, port);
jedis.configSet(“maxclients”, “” + clientNum);
jedis.close();
}
以上就是本文介绍的Redis调整连接数上限的相关知识及方法。在不同的应用场景下,通过调整参数,可以使Redis的最大连接数满足一个比较满意的值,以支持更多场景。